Summary: Cypin is a multifunctional protein that plays a major role in shaping the morphology of dendritic arbor of neurons. It catalyzes the deamination of guanine, leading to the polymerization of microtubules. Cypin binds to microtubule heterodimers and facilitates their polymerization. Overexpression of Cypin results in decreased spacing between microtubules.

Summary: Cilia are thin microtubule-based protrusions found in eukaryotic cells, responsible for propelling the movement of ciliated protists and sperm cells, as well as facilitating mucus flow in the trachea to protect the human body from viral infections. The main force generators of ciliary beating are the outer dynein arms (ODAs), which attach to the doublet microtubules and induce bending through conformational changes driven by ATP hydrolysis. The structure of the native ODA complex attached to the doublet microtubule has been revealed through cryo-electron microscopy, showing how the ODA complex is attached to the doublet microtubule via the docking complex in its native state, leading to remodeling and activation.

Summary: An innovative method of managing ash waste from biomass combustion was studied. The research aimed to determine the fertilizer value of ash from Sorghum combustion and its effects on Lemnaceae plants. The use of ash in the in vitro cultivation of Lemnaceae plants showed a dose-dependent effect, with 2% ash improving various physiological parameters. However, a high concentration of 10% ash adversely affected plant development. The use of low concentrations of ash positively influenced the yielding of Spirodela polyrrhiza.
